2. How strong are Geotrust Certificates?
The strength of the public key in the certificate is defined by you when you generate the key pair for your Web server. If you generate a 1024-bit key pair and submit the associated CSR (Certificate Signing Request), then the certificate you receive contains the 1024-bit public key. If you generate a 512-bit key pair then the certificate contains the 512-bit public key.Back (Uses JavaScript)
3. I've lost the keys, can I get the cert issued again?
It is essential you make a backup copy of your key pair and password and store them securely. This is a vital step as a precaution against overwriting, deleting, or corrupting the file. Securecerts.ie cannot recover your Digital ID without the private key and password. If you lose your key pair or password, you will have to generate a new key pair and purchase a new Secure Server ID. Back (Uses JavaScript)

5. How do I get 128 bit / full strength sessions?
The strength of the SSL session is a function of the strength of your browser. If your browser only supports 40 bit encryption, then a 40 bit session is established - even if your web server supports 128 bit sessions. Browsers and servers usually negotiate the strongest mutually supported session.
It is recommended that you update your browser to take advantage of 128 bit full strength sessions.
6. Can I have multiple certs on the one IP?
No, Each certificate-enabled site must have its own unique IP address; the cert
binds to the domain, but the SSL protocol requires a static IP. If you have two or more sites using the same IP address, then all SSL hits will default to the first SSL site. Back (Uses JavaScript)

8. I need to change the IP address that my cert was issued for.
You can change the IP as much/often as you want! The main thing is that the IP number is unique for the web site with the certificate; the IP can be real (routable) or internal (unroutable), but it must be unique.
9. Can I secure an IP address instead of a domain?
Yes, it is possible to secure an IP address alone , using our TrueBusinessID certificates, and also with documentation (letterhead) from the net block owner that this organization has exclusive ownership of the IP address for the period of validity.

11. What is a "common name"?
Server Certificates are issued to a Common Name. In most cases this is the full DNS name that is used when navigating a website. Is the name which is common on all pages when you view the site in question. For example in the case of http://www.securecerts.ie/pricing.php and http://www.securecerts.ie/contact.html the common name is http://www.securecerts.ie.
The common name in the URL needs to match exactly to the common name on the certificate.
If you have a certificate issued to securecerts.ie and the URL you wish to secure is secure.securecerts.ie you will get an error - the name does not match the name on the certificate and in some case the browser will not connect at all and give Page cannot be displayed error.
The moment the common name changes, eg: https://www.securecerts.ie to https://secure.securecerts.ie/ you then require another certificate.
